    Developing Compelling Non-Player Characters

    Non-player characters, or NPCs, are the lifeblood of any tabletop game. They aren't simply quest-givers or shopkeepers; they're individuals with motivations, flaws, and histories. Spending time fleshing out even minor NPCs can significantly enhance the game. Instead of a generic innkeeper, consider Old Man Tiber, a former adventurer who lost his leg in a goblin raid and now runs the inn to fund his grandchildren’s education. This single backstory immediately makes the character more relatable and provides a potential hook for player interaction. Give NPCs quirks, mannerisms, and secrets – elements that players can discover and interact with. Don’t be afraid to let NPCs drive the plot; sometimes, the most memorable moments come from unexpected reactions or decisions made by those not directly controlled by the players.

    NPC Trait Detail Example
    Motivation Seeking redemption for a past failure
    Flaw Prone to gambling and making rash decisions
    Secret Secretly a member of a rebel organization
    Mannerism Constantly adjusting a monocle

    Remember that NPCs should react realistically to the player’s actions, and their responses are crucial for creating a believable and immersive world. Avoid simply telling players what an NPC thinks or feels; show it through their dialogue, body language, and actions. This detailed approach to character creation will breathe life into your game world and forge meaningful connections between the players and the narrative.

    Utilizing "Yes, And…" to Fuel Creativity

    A cornerstone of improvisational acting, the “Yes, And
” technique is incredibly valuable in tabletop gaming. Whenever a player proposes an action or idea, avoid simply shutting it down with a “No.” Instead, acknowledge their contribution (“Yes”), and build upon it (“And”). For example, if a player suggests they attempt to bribe a guard with a rare gemstone, instead of saying “No, the guard is incorruptible,” you might say, “Yes, the guard is intrigued by the gemstone, and he asks what you want in return
” This collaborative approach fosters a sense of agency among players and encourages them to think creatively, leading to more engaging and unpredictable outcomes. It also allows you to maintain control of the narrative while still incorporating player input.

    Enhancing Atmosphere with Sensory Details and Soundscapes

    Tabletop gaming is, at its heart, a collaborative storytelling exercise. To truly immerse your players, focus on engaging all of their senses, not just their sense of hearing through dialogue. Describe not only what characters see, but also what they smell, taste, and feel. A dank dungeon isn't just dark and damp; it smells of mildew and decaying stone, the air is heavy and cold, and water drips constantly from the ceiling. A bustling marketplace isn't just filled with people; it's a cacophony of sounds – the cries of vendors, the chatter of customers, the clatter of carts – and a riot of smells – spices, perfumes, and the aroma of freshly baked bread. Using vivid sensory details brings the world to life and makes it more memorable. The details should be evocative rather than exhaustive, focusing on what is most relevant to the current scene.

    The Evolution of Casino Games

    The classic casino games we know today—poker, blackjack, roulette—have all undergone significant transformations over the centuries. Poker, for example, evolved from various European card games in the 19th century, gaining popularity in the American West during the Gold Rush era. Blackjack, with its roots in a French card game, gained its modern form in the United States, employing strategic elements appealing to mathematically-inclined players. Roulette, originating in France, remains a staple of casinos worldwide, with its iconic wheel and betting layout.     Identifying Problem Gambling Behaviors

    Recognizing the signs of problem gambling is the first step towards seeking help. These signs can include spending increasing amounts of money on gambling, lying to family and friends about gambling activities, neglecting personal responsibilities, and experiencing feelings of guilt or shame. Individuals may also exhibit signs of irritability, anxiety, or depression related to their gambling habit. It’s important to remember that problem gambling is not a moral failing but a treatable condition. Open communication with trusted individuals and professional intervention can make a significant difference in overcoming this challenge. Self-assessment tools are also readily available online to help individuals assess their own gambling behavior.

    The Role of Data Analytics in Sports Reporting

    Data analytics has revolutionized the way sports are analyzed and reported on. Advanced metrics and statistical models are now used to evaluate player performance, predict game outcomes, and identify strategic advantages. Sports journalists are increasingly relying on these tools to provide more insightful and informed commentary. For example, instead of simply reporting a player's batting average, a journalist might delve into their weighted on-base average (wOBA) or their wins above replacement (WAR) to provide a more nuanced understanding of their offensive value. Platforms like svnmorningnews sports must invest in data analytics skills to remain competitive and deliver cutting-edge content.

    However, it's important to remember that statistics are just one piece of the puzzle. Qualitative factors, such as team chemistry, coaching decisions, and player motivation, also play a significant role in determining success. The best sports journalists are able to combine data-driven insights with their own observations and analysis to provide a well-rounded and compelling narrative. The over-reliance on statistics, without acknowledging context, can lead to misleading conclusions. Successfully integrating data requires both technical proficiency and a strong understanding of the game itself.

    Sport Dominant Analytic Key Metric Impact on Reporting
    Basketball Shot Charts Effective Field Goal Percentage (eFG%) Detailed analysis of shot selection and efficiency.
    Football Player Tracking Expected Points Added (EPA) Evaluation of player contributions beyond traditional stats.
    Baseball Sabermetrics Wins Above Replacement (WAR) Comprehensive player valuation, considering offense and defense.
    Soccer Event Tracking Expected Goals (xG) Assessment of scoring opportunities and team performance.

    The Role of Due Diligence in Mitigating Risk

    Beyond diversification, thorough due diligence is vital. This involves a comprehensive investigation of potential investments, including analyzing financial statements, evaluating management teams, and assessing competitive landscapes. Understanding the fundamentals of a business, its potential for growth, and the risks it faces is crucial before committing capital. It’s also important to stay informed about macroeconomic trends that could impact investments. Monitoring indicators like inflation, interest rates, and GDP growth can provide valuable insights into the overall health of the economy and potential investment opportunities. Seeking advice from qualified financial professionals can also provide an objective perspective and help to refine an investment strategy.

    AI-Powered Fraud Detection and Risk Management

    One of the most significant applications of AI in gambling is fraud detection and risk management. AI algorithms can quickly identify and flag suspicious activity, such as money laundering, collusion, and bonus abuse. By analyzing transaction patterns, player behavior, and other relevant data points, AI systems can detect anomalies that might otherwise go unnoticed by human analysts. This proactive approach helps operators mitigate financial losses and protect the integrity of their platforms. Machine learning models can continuously learn and adapt, improving their accuracy and effectiveness over time, making them invaluable tools in the fight against fraud. These systems become more robust as they encounter new patterns of fraudulent activity, allowing them to stay one step ahead of criminals.
